* 70th Society for Social Medicine & Population Health Conference & European Congress of Epidemiology 2026 *

Dates: 9-11 Sept 2026

Venue: Mile End Campus, QMUL, London

Abstract submissions: Jan and Feb 2026. Results required so start planning!

Increase in alcohol deaths in England an β€˜acute crisis’ The persistent higher rate of alcohol deaths in England since the pandemic in 2020 is an β€œacute crisis” requiring urgent action from government, according to a new study led by researchers at UCL and ...

The persistent higher rate of alcohol deaths in England since the pandemic in 2020 is an β€œacute crisis” requiring urgent action from government, according to a new study led by Dr @melissaoldham.bsky.social @ucliehc.bsky.social @uclpophealthsci.bsky.social www.ucl.ac.uk/news/2025/ap...

β€˜Sandwich carers’ experience decline in mental and physical health People who care for both their children and older family members – also known as β€˜sandwich carers’ – suffer from deterioration in both their mental and physical health over time, finds a new study by ...

People who care for both their children and older family members – also known as β€˜sandwich carers’ – experience a decline in mental and physical health over time, finds a study led by Dr @baowenxue.bsky.social & Prof @anne-mcmunn.bsky.social @uclpophealthsci.bsky.social www.ucl.ac.uk/news/2025/ja...
